AI Coding Agent Goes Rogue Overnight, Burning AWS Credits in Optimization Loop
carsonfarmer · x · 2026-07-30
A developer reported that the Codex coding agent went rogue overnight, burning through a massive amount of tokens and AWS credits.
The agent got stuck in an infinite optimization loop for a build step and completely abandoned its core product target. This blatant disregard for the primary goal highlights ongoing reliability issues with autonomous coding agents in real-world development workflows.
